Cybersecurity Engineer

Description

The Cybersecurity Engineer will focus on crafting comprehensive cybersecurity policies, responding to cyber questionnaires, investigating malware incidents, managing patching software, and supporting end users at a Tier 1 level. This role demands a proactive, detail-oriented professional who is adept at both policy development and technical investigations. Additionally, the Cybersecurity Engineer will be responsible for monitoring and managing MDR (Managed Detection and Response), investigating antivirus/malware events, administering and maintaining Microsoft Active Directory and Windows Servers, and efficiently troubleshooting Microsoft Office products.

Reports to: Director of Information Technology

Essential Duties

  • Work with Director of IT and Systems Administrator to develop, implement, and maintain cybersecurity policies and procedures.
  • Respond to cybersecurity questionnaires from clients, partners, and regulatory bodies.
  • Investigate and respond to malware events, including detection, analysis, and remediation.
  • Manage and oversee patching software to ensure systems and applications are up-to-date with the latest security patches.
  • Maintain OS patch schedule and third-party software updates, including testing and deployment.
  • Monitor and manage MDR (Managed Detection and Response) and investigate antivirus/malware events.
  • Manage various security software applications for the entire organization.
  • Collaborate with IT teams to address vulnerabilities and enhance overall security posture.
  • Ensure conformity of servers with other information systems that follow system hardening best practices.
  • Conduct regular security audits and assessments to ensure compliance with established policies and standards.
  • Stay informed of the latest cybersecurity threats, trends, and technologies to continually improve security measures.
  • Provide training and guidance to staff on cybersecurity best practices and policies.
  • Provide Tier 1 support to end users.
  • Utilize Microsoft Office products efficiently in various tasks.
  • Assist other department team members with their duties as needed.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Security, or a related field.
  • Minimum 5 years of experience in a related field.
  • Professional security certifications such as CISSP and Security+ are highly desirable.
  • Proven experience in developing and implementing cybersecurity policies.
  • Familiarity with NIST 800-171 and other relevant security guidelines and frameworks.
  • Strong knowledge of malware analysis and incident response procedures.
  • Proficiency in managing patching software and understanding of patch management best practices.
  • Familiarity with Microsoft Active Directory, Windows Servers, and SCCM.
  • Ability to support end users at a Tier 1 level.
  • Familiarity with troubleshooting Microsoft Office Products.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and organization.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to explain complex security concepts to non-technical stakeholders.
  • Ability to work both independ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ment.
  • Travel as required for training, support of project tasks, or job-related needs.
